Transaction 049b3671607fa8530e02af2ac09142cee32761151661305f3e88aec270f585f3
1 Input
1 Output
-
049b3671607fa8530e02af2ac09142cee32761151661305f3e88aec270f585f3:0
- value
- 8850486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 adbaa103a63611c35a9d4f844afbcb92d38bca31 OP_EQUAL
- address
- 3HXcPwMkznPk6Mi5JeNsuUkGhmmVBQLeTP